After 4 years of working remotely/freelancing, I wanted to express my creativity with a new team, dedicating myself to one brand only. That’s the moment I found Minsar.


Minsar is an application for AR/VR Headsets, phone or tablet. It lets you build your interractive experience with taking into consideration your room’s size/shape with media such as photos, music, text, but above all : 3D!


It’s easy and fun, just simply drop elements in front of you through the user interface. My role, and favorite part of this job, was designing features and the whole user interface, managing and driving projects from conceptualization to implementation.


I was also in charge of developing marketing mock-ups, our branding, our website, our portal, a collection of 300 icons and, of course, our art direction guidelines.

PRODUCT

MODULAR

Using modules as the basis for designing, to create unique experiences for creation. We made a collection of reusable components in a design-system, guided by clear standards, that can be assembled together to build any number of products.

SCALABLE

Working with a grid is an essential starting point for any project. The grid defines a mathematical system for the design and provides rules for the size and placement of objects within it. The number of possibilities for any given decision is reduced, making it faster to explore and iterate solutions. All productions are designed on a vector-based app to allow lighter exports and the highest quality.

ACCESSIBLE

We need to maintain the same UI across various platforms, using devices like AR/VR headsets, smartphone, tablet, and desk monitor. Every size depends on a recommended target-size, multiple devices, accessibility standards, and different languages. A design that only works for one of these isn’t complete.

COMPACT

Simple doesn’t mean primitive. Less isn’t vague. Short doesn’t mean little. Air doesn’t equal void. Our “Reveal Highlight” is a lighting effect that highlights interactive elements, such as command bars, when the user moves the pointer near them. By exposing the hidden borders around objects, this effect gives users a better understanding of the space that they are interacting with, and helps them understanding the actions available.

DYNAMIC

Shaders and micro-animations are essentials to diversify means of communication. Sometimes to infuse a natural movement of the interface, guide the user or support an action.

MANAGEABLE

The application is also linked to a WebVR portal to facilitate the management and distribution of experiences. It can be opened on traditional computer/smartphone but also in front of you with a AR/VR headset without having to switch apps or hardware.
